4. Irish Coffee
There are a number of ways of making Irish coffee. But the recipe most enjoyed by people is where a tablespoon of brown sugar is added in the bottom of the coffee mug followed by a shot of Scots or Irish whiskey and then filled with hot coffee. To make it even more irresistible, one can add a dollop of whipped cream on top of the coffee.
5. Frappé
Although Greek Frappe has become a much-loved drink across different countries, it has more prominence in Greece and Cyprus. It is a summer drink and made using instant coffee, water and sugar, which is then mixed by shaking the coffee inside a shaker, and is never stirred. One should shake it until foam is visible, which usually appears after 25-30 seconds. Served with a straw, Frappe is a classic cool drink for hot summer days.
